public static class ModifierDefinition.Builder extends org.apache.avro.specific.SpecificRecordBuilderBase<ModifierDefinition> implements org.apache.avro.data.RecordBuilder<ModifierDefinition>
Modifier and Type | Method and Description |
---|---|
ModifierDefinition |
build() |
ModifierDefinition.Builder |
clearConditionMergeOperator()
Clears the value of the 'condition_merge_operator' field
|
ModifierDefinition.Builder |
clearConditions()
Clears the value of the 'conditions' field
|
ModifierDefinition.Builder |
clearModifiers()
Clears the value of the 'modifiers' field
|
ModifierDefinition.Builder |
clearOperator()
Clears the value of the 'operator' field
|
ModifierDefinition.Builder |
clearValue()
Clears the value of the 'value' field
|
ConditionOperator |
getConditionMergeOperator()
Gets the value of the 'condition_merge_operator' field
|
List<ConditionDefinition> |
getConditions()
Gets the value of the 'conditions' field
|
List<ModifierDefinition> |
getModifiers()
Gets the value of the 'modifiers' field
|
ModifierOperator |
getOperator()
Gets the value of the 'operator' field
|
CharSequence |
getValue()
Gets the value of the 'value' field
|
boolean |
hasConditionMergeOperator()
Checks whether the 'condition_merge_operator' field has been set
|
boolean |
hasConditions()
Checks whether the 'conditions' field has been set
|
boolean |
hasModifiers()
Checks whether the 'modifiers' field has been set
|
boolean |
hasOperator()
Checks whether the 'operator' field has been set
|
boolean |
hasValue()
Checks whether the 'value' field has been set
|
ModifierDefinition.Builder |
setConditionMergeOperator(ConditionOperator value)
Sets the value of the 'condition_merge_operator' field
|
ModifierDefinition.Builder |
setConditions(List<ConditionDefinition> value)
Sets the value of the 'conditions' field
|
ModifierDefinition.Builder |
setModifiers(List<ModifierDefinition> value)
Sets the value of the 'modifiers' field
|
ModifierDefinition.Builder |
setOperator(ModifierOperator value)
Sets the value of the 'operator' field
|
ModifierDefinition.Builder |
setValue(CharSequence value)
Sets the value of the 'value' field
|
public ModifierOperator getOperator()
public ModifierDefinition.Builder setOperator(ModifierOperator value)
public boolean hasOperator()
public ModifierDefinition.Builder clearOperator()
public CharSequence getValue()
public ModifierDefinition.Builder setValue(CharSequence value)
public boolean hasValue()
public ModifierDefinition.Builder clearValue()
public List<ModifierDefinition> getModifiers()
public ModifierDefinition.Builder setModifiers(List<ModifierDefinition> value)
public boolean hasModifiers()
public ModifierDefinition.Builder clearModifiers()
public List<ConditionDefinition> getConditions()
public ModifierDefinition.Builder setConditions(List<ConditionDefinition> value)
public boolean hasConditions()
public ModifierDefinition.Builder clearConditions()
public ConditionOperator getConditionMergeOperator()
public ModifierDefinition.Builder setConditionMergeOperator(ConditionOperator value)
public boolean hasConditionMergeOperator()
public ModifierDefinition.Builder clearConditionMergeOperator()
public ModifierDefinition build()
build
in interface org.apache.avro.data.RecordBuilder<ModifierDefinition>
Copyright © 2013. All rights reserved.